近期发布的iOS Beta版本中引入了一些令人兴奋的新编程功能。本文将介绍其中的一些功能,并提供相应的源代码示例。
- SwiftUI 中的异步图像加载
在iOS Beta中,SwiftUI引入了一种新的方法来异步加载图像。这对于需要从网络获取图像或者加载大型图像时非常有用。下面是一个使用新功能的示例代码:
import SwiftUI
struct AsyncImageView: View {
@StateObject private var imageLoader = ImageLoader